    Reference 4387 (2472)
    Category Arctic;
    Author Scott, J.M
    Title GINO WATKINS.
    Publishing Information London: Hodder & Stoughton Limited,1935.
    Description October 1935 Edition (1st edition, 2nd reprint) xviii, 317pages. illustrated, coloured frontispiece, 28 b/w plates, 7maps. Original cloth covers, no dust jacket. Shelf wear, covers slightly grubby, previous owners signature to front end paper otherwise contents clean. A nice copy. Biography of the polar explorer and hero with a tribute from Stanley Baldwin. The life of Henry "Gino" Watkins, who died in 1932 at the age of 25 on his 4th Arctic expedition, to Greenland. [Neate S37: Gino Watkins (1907-1932) was a good climber who became a driving force in Arctic exploration. He discovered the highest mountains in Greenland which are now named after him, but drowned while out hunting in a kayak.
